The Origins: From Team Identity to Subculture Symbol

Soccer jerseys began as utilitarian garments, designed to distinguish teams and foster unity on the field. Their earliest forms in the late 19th and early 20th centuries were simple, often featuring basic stripes or solid colors. However, by the 1970s and 1980s, soccer jerseys started to carry more than just team symbolism—they became emblems of local pride and, in some places, rebellion.

In cities like London and Buenos Aires, jerseys were adopted by subcultures such as casuals and ultras, who wore them as badges of identity. For example, the English “casual” movement of the 1980s saw working-class youth pairing soccer jerseys with designer jeans and sneakers, not only to support their teams but to showcase a unique, streetwise style. This blend of sporting allegiance and fashion consciousness planted the seed for jerseys to be seen as more than just athletic wear.

Cultural Crossovers: Music, Media, and Global Icons

The true leap of soccer jerseys into fashion came through cultural crossovers, particularly via music and media. In the 1990s, hip-hop and Britpop stars began wearing soccer jerseys in music videos, concerts, and photo shoots. Artists like Drake, Stormzy, and Liam Gallagher have all been spotted in club and national team shirts, giving jerseys a cool, urban edge.

One powerful example is the 1998 Nigeria World Cup jersey, which became a cult classic not just for its bold green design but because it was seen worn by musicians and influencers. In the United States, the 1994 World Cup jersey, with its striking denim look, was embraced by youth subcultures and reinterpreted in streetwear collections decades later.

Television and film also played roles: popular shows and movies featuring characters in soccer jerseys helped normalize them as everyday attire. This exposure reinforced jerseys as stylish, comfortable, and expressive, appealing to a broad audience beyond traditional sports fans.

Design Evolution: Collaboration and Customization

Modern soccer jerseys are the result of collaborations between major sports brands, renowned designers, and even artists. Gone are the days of plain cotton shirts—today’s jerseys boast advanced fabrics, intricate patterns, and eye-catching color palettes.

Brands like Adidas, Nike, and Puma have partnered with luxury fashion houses and pop-culture icons to create limited-edition jerseys. For instance, Paris Saint-Germain’s collaboration with Jordan Brand produced a line of jerseys that sold out within hours and became must-have fashion pieces. In 2023, Adidas’ “Humanrace” line, designed with Pharrell Williams, reimagined classic soccer shirts with bold, artistic flair.

Customization is another driver of the trend. Consumers can now personalize jerseys with names, numbers, and patches, making each purchase unique. According to a 2022 report by Statista, over 35% of soccer jersey buyers in Europe opted for customized options, reflecting the desire for individuality in fashion.

The Influence of Streetwear and Social Media

Streetwear culture, which values authenticity, exclusivity, and comfort, has embraced soccer jerseys wholeheartedly. Brands like Supreme and Off-White have integrated soccer-inspired silhouettes into their collections, sometimes borrowing design cues (like stripes or sponsor graphics) directly from famous kits.

Social media has accelerated the trend. On platforms like Instagram and TikTok, influencers and celebrities showcase creative ways to style soccer jerseys, often mixing vintage finds with luxury pieces. The hashtag #soccerjerseyfashion has over 1.2 million posts as of early 2024, featuring everything from throwback Italian Serie A shirts to current Premier League kits styled with bucket hats, cargo pants, or oversized blazers.

In addition, viral moments—such as a jersey worn by a high-profile artist during a live performance—can drive massive spikes in demand. After Drake wore a Juventus jersey in his “God’s Plan” music video, searches for Juventus shirts increased by 145% within a week, according to Google Trends.

Gender Neutrality and Breaking Fashion Barriers

Soccer jerseys are inherently unisex, making them accessible and appealing to all genders. Unlike many traditional sports shirts, which are tailored for a specific body type, most soccer jerseys offer a relaxed fit and flexible sizing. This inclusivity has broadened their appeal, especially among Gen Z and Millennials, who prioritize gender-neutral and sustainable fashion.

Fashion brands have responded by creating lines specifically marketed as “for everyone.” According to a 2023 survey by YouGov, 47% of soccer jersey purchasers in the 18-34 age bracket identified gender neutrality as a key reason for their choice. Campaigns featuring diverse models and non-binary influencers have further cemented the jersey’s role as a tool for self-expression and boundary-breaking style.
